HF344

Pine City; public infrastructure funding provided, bonds issued, and money appropriated.
Legislative Session 94 (2025-2026)

Related bill: SF2

AI Generated Summary

This legislative bill aims to allocate $7,000,000 from Minnesota's bond proceeds fund to the city of Pine City. The funding is designated for major improvements to the city’s wastewater treatment system. These enhancements include renovating the treatment pond, repairing the pond's protective lining (riprap), upgrading the aeration system, fixing the pond's outflow pipes, and installing a new liner in the pond. To fund these improvements, the state will issue bonds as authorized by specific sections of Minnesota law and outlined in the state constitution.
